Output 5211100efdbf1ea6ae7ecb00ced2ef0072d3e4e124e535bd247156de21f433c4:3

value
5176568
script pubkey
OP_0 OP_PUSHBYTES_20 1dfbcdcbdbf27fb65b392bbc0587f74ad5a0fbf3
address
bc1qrhaumj7m7flmvkee9w7qtplhft26p7ln43gkqn
transaction
5211100efdbf1ea6ae7ecb00ced2ef0072d3e4e124e535bd247156de21f433c4
confirmations
151933
spent
true